Cost of living

TopekaGlendaleU.S. avg
All items (RPP)88.82103.316100.0
Rents88.94293.332100.0
Goods94.02795.024100.0
Services64.987121.236100.0

Expect roughly 16.3% higher cost of living β€” rent and services usually drive most of a gap this size.

Source: BEA Regional Price Parities (MSA-level Β· MSA-level); 2024.

Climate

1991–2020 normalsTopekaGlendale
Annual avg temperature55Β°F72Β°F
January avg low19Β°F41Β°F
July avg high89Β°F105Β°F
Annual snowfallβ€”0.0"
Annual precipitation37.3"8.3"

Expect 17.0Β°F warmer on average per year β€” plan for air conditioning and a summer-heavy wardrobe.

Glendale gets essentially no annual snowfall on the NOAA 1991–2020 normals β€” winter gear can largely stay in storage.

Source: NOAA U.S. Climate Normals 1991–2020 (stations: TOPEKA - NWS, KS US, YOUNGTOWN, AZ US).

Best time to move

Moving companies typically charge 20–30% more between Memorial Day and Labor Day (peak season). October through April offers the lowest rates and better mover availability.

To avoid mid-semester school transfers, most U.S. families schedule moves between mid-June and mid-August. Public school calendars typically run late August or early September through late May or early June.

Is Glendale more expensive than Topeka?

Based on BEA Regional Price Parities (2024), overall price level in Glendale is 16.3% higher than Topeka (103.316 vs 88.82, U.S. average = 100). Rent and services typically carry most of this gap.
